Transaction 5840e905a902188420b8f918d9774383c6a13ee40f917a1d1d7fd32c3f328cf6
1 Input
1 Output
-
5840e905a902188420b8f918d9774383c6a13ee40f917a1d1d7fd32c3f328cf6:0
- value
- 34476681
- script pubkey
- OP_0 OP_PUSHBYTES_20 0137d868b8d2fa6ae3dc353fbc4bc5645f8f0d84
- address
- ltc1qqymas69c6tax4c7ux5lmcj79v30c7rvyar366l